Chapter 7: indonesian gamelan music interlocking rhythms, interlocking. This chapter explores musical traditions of indonesian gamelan music. It is used to reference to a diverse class of mainly percussion-dominated music ensembles found on bali, java and several other indonesian islands. Processional ensemble the musicians walk or march as they perform in a western marching band. The capital of indonesia is jakarta with a population of 14 million. Indonesia"s national slogan, unity in diversity, was instituted to provide a framework for the preservation, development, and nationalization of the country"s diverse cultures and cultural traditions.
